The cheapest way to get from Thetford to Derby is to drive which costs £29 - £45 and takes 2h 29m.
The fastest way to get from Thetford to Derby is to drive which takes 2h 29m and costs £29 - £45.
Yes, there is a direct train departing from Thetford and arriving at Derby. Services depart six times a week,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 2h 49m.
The distance between Thetford and Derby is 121 miles. The road distance is 120.5 miles.
The best way to get from Thetford to Derby without a car is to train via Nottingham which takes 2h 47m and costs £60 - £95.
It takes approximately 2h 47m to get from Thetford to Derby, including transfers.
